#ecdc2d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ecdc2d is composed of 92.5% red, 86.3%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.8%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 55 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 55.1%. #ecdc2d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#d9b900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#ecdc2d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ecdc2d has RGB values of R:236, G:220,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.81,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15522861.

Hex triplet ecdc2d #ecdc2d
RGB Decimal 236, 220, 45 rgb(236,220,45)
RGB Percent 92.5, 86.3, 17.6 rgb(92.5%,86.3%,17.6%)
CMYK 0, 7, 81, 7
HSL 55°, 83.4, 55.1 hsl(55,83.4%,55.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 55°, 80.9, 92.5
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 86.608, -11.793, 79.33
XYZ 60.659, 69.21, 12.646
xyY 0.426, 0.486, 69.21
CIE-LCH 86.608, 80.202, 98.456
CIE-LUV 86.608, 17.573, 89.647
Hunter-Lab 83.193, -15.436, 49.222
Binary 11101100, 11011100, 00101101

Shades and Tints of #ecdc2d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fefdf3 is the lightest one.
